    About the Role

    We are seeking a Finance Analyst, to support Strategic Communications global management team towards achieving our company's short-and long-term financial goals. This position will play a key role in serving as the liaison connecting our frontline practitioners with our finance back offices, shaping the way our leaders see how they create value for the segment and helping them manage financial performance of our organization. We are seeking people with solid experience with financial statements and reports, finance operations, processes and systems. The role will report to the Director of Finance, with exposure to the segment's leadership team.

    What You'll Do
    • Analyze the segment's business operating results on a monthly basis, develop appropriate commentary for different audiences. Work with segment/regional/industry leads to understand business drivers, issues, and opportunities.
    • Assist with managing the month-end close and quarter-end close financial processes alongside the accounting team to identify and troubleshoot issues as needed.
    • Design and produce appropriate monthly management reports for segment leadership. Provide analysis for management decision making.
    • Continuously improve accuracy, efficiency, and speed of reporting.
    • Continue to develop reporting content and processes to meet evolving needs.
    • Analyze financial performance and derive appropriate business intelligence to inform decision-making.
    • Maintain and create dashboards in Power BI to meet evolving management reporting needs.
    • Assist with building business projections on a monthly, quarterly, and annual basis; assess risks and opportunities.
    • Actively participate in quarterly forecast, helping to manage the forecast process for specific sub- practices alongside practitioners.
    • Actively participate in annual budgeting process, including understanding cost and economic assumptions and compiling presentations for Senior Management.
    • Partner with Human Resources to ensure that talent and compensation planning are aligned with forecast/budget goals/constraints, as well as with strategic business needs.
    • Assist with managing the segment's processes and cadence; support operational improvements within the department to increase our productivity and enhance our role in supporting the business.
    • Develop and track a consistent set of key financial/operational performance indicators (KPIs), such as pricing trends and profitability.
    • Participate in, and/or lead special projects and ad hoc analysis as needed, to support segment or Corporate needs.

    What You Will Need To Succeed

    Basic Qualifications
    • BS or BA Degree.
    • CPA, CFA, or MBA preferred.
    • 2-4 years of experience in financial areas with focus on financial analysis and operations.
    • Budgeting, forecasting, strategic planning and overall FP&A duties and rhythm.
    • Financial statements and analyses (variance/ trend analyses, valuation), financial operations, management reporting processes.
    • Experienced user of financial systems, TM1, Oracle, SAP, Hyperion, database or other report writing tools.
    • Experienced user of Microsoft Office suite of products (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Power Query, Data Modeling, Power BI, Pivot Tables, VBA, SQL).
    • Detail-oriented and dependable; ability to work independently and to appropriately manage expectations around deliverables and timeline.
    • Fast, eager learner and versatile, ability to adapt to complex, changing, ambiguous environments.
    • Proactive, self-starter with a leader mindset; ability to help manage the team workload and seek opportunities to contribute.
    • Working knowledge of revenue recognition rules under US GAAP and practical application into revenue forecasting.
    • Ability to influence others without direct reporting relationships; ability operate in a matrix organization.
